Output ec4c34fc00b673b658f298d36bb8fcd09a50f66bf3b7bfcc8fe7a501d128d4eb:7

value
356659
script pubkey
OP_0 OP_PUSHBYTES_20 2b44f16e8e71994734d495059259c1183d91a666
address
bc1q9dz0zm5wwxv5wdx5j5zeykwprq7erfnxg3ke9l
transaction
ec4c34fc00b673b658f298d36bb8fcd09a50f66bf3b7bfcc8fe7a501d128d4eb
confirmations
156151
spent
true